Robinson 15th at USAG Regionals



MOULTRIE — Moultrie YMCA MG gymnast Brooke Robinson scored a 35.05 all-around, good for 15th place, at the recent USAG Region VIII Championships.

The competition for Level 8 athletes from eight southern states was held at the Camp Jordan Arena in suburban Chattanooga, Tenn.

Louisiana edged Georgia and Florida for the top spot in the state team competition.

The soon-to-be 13-year-old Robinson competed in the Junior B age division. Her best placement was a fifth place on floor exercise.

“Brooke has always counted on a big bar score, but today it was an excellent floor routine (9.4) that stood out,” said Coach Bob Swadel.

“She went to bars first and had a little too much energy and adrenaline. She over-rotated her dismount, causing a fall, a .5 deduction, and an 8.7 (15th) score.

“Brooke shows a lot of promise on floor and her vault is getting much more consistent (8.825, 13th).

“I think that she will be a strong Level 9.”

Robinson added an 8.125 for 16th place, on balance beam.

She will join her Level 8 teammates at their final meet of the 2007-2008 season when they travel to Sheboygan, Wisc., for YMCA Nationals in late June.
